Meet Gina Alagata of Wink, Women Inkorporated®

Today we’d like to introduce you to Gina Alagata.

Gina Alagata

Hi Gina, so excited to have you on the platform. So before we get into questions about your work-life, maybe you can bring our readers up to speed on your story and how you got to where you are today?
Wink, Women Inkorporated® launched in San Diego in April of 2010, with a vision for making women’s business networking better, more effective and of higher integrity for all women in business. Since that time, we have impacted thousands of women in business. Wink is a fun, welcoming, professional environment for women in business.

Wink offers local networking events with professional business insights, ideas, relevant topics, interaction and referrals with other women in business. This non-exclusive networking is for women that are professionals, entrepreneurs, business owners, independent contractor, and consultants.

A little back story, we closed our events in the summer of 2020, not planning to reopen as our events were in-person and at the time, no one had space open. Unbeknownst to me just 2-years later, my life would take a dramatic turn of events. My older brother Darin Umbarger passed away unexpectedly in July of 2022. We were very close and losing him took a big toll on me and my perspective of life, family, friends, and my faith in God.

Wink was inspired by my older brother. He was the original inspiration behind Wink and the reason why Wink was launched in the first place. I remember having a conversation with him several years ago when he told me, “Gina, I see you as owning your own business or being a CEO of a company.” I thought he was crazy, there was no way I could own my own company, or so I thought. His belief in me is what gave me the confidence to open my own business several years ago. He always believed so much in other people, encouraged them, and even invested in some small businesses. He never knew a stranger!

So, in honor of my brother Darin, I relaunched Wink in January of 2023. Thanks – so what else should our readers know about Wink, Women Inkorporated®?
Wink, Women Inkorporated® is a women’s business networking organization based in San Diego, CA. We offer both in-person and virtual networking for women in business.

We have monthly in-person business luncheons with speakers on various topics related to women in business. We also have monthly business mixers at women-owned locations in the San Diego area. Our virtual networking offers a platform for women all over the United States to connect and grow with us in business.

What sets us apart is the warm, welcoming environment that we offer for women to do business networking. The women have stated that from their very first event they feel like they belong in our community. There’s no drama, cattiness, or competition, just a sincere desire to help other women in life and business. I love that about the Wink sisterhood.
